William Edwards Deming was an American
engineer, statistician, professor, author, lecturer, and
management consultant. Wikipedia
Born: October 14, 1900, Sioux City, IA
Died: December 20, 1993, Washington, D.C.
Awards: National Medal of Technology and
Innovation, Shewhart Medal, Wilks Memorial Award
Education: Yale University, University of Wyoming,
University of Colorado Boulder

W. Edwards Deming’s Five Diseases of Management
1. Lack of constancy of purpose
• No Planning for future with respect to quality and productivity
• Lack of long term definition and goals for quality and productivity
2. Emphasis on short-term profits
• Worship of quarterly dividend
• Sacrificing long term growth of company
3. Evaluation by performance, merit rating,
or annual review of performance
• Arbitrary and unjust system
• Demoralizing employees
4. Mobility of management
• No roots in the company
• No knowledge of the company
• No understanding of its problems
5. Running a company on visible figures only
• No use of figures that are unknown or
unknowable
• Encouraged by business school.
